Platanorrema Canyon is the perfect introduction to the world of canyoning and one of the most enjoyable family-friendly activities in Pelion. Located on the western side of Pelion, overlooking the Pagasetic Gulf, it lies in an area that combines lush green landscapes, flowing waters, and beautiful nearby beaches.

The route combines easy hiking through dense forest, passages through points of natural interest, waterfall descents, river trekking through the canyon, and plenty of opportunities for fun and interaction with nature. With five waterfalls reaching up to 12 meters in height, Platanorrema offers just the right amount of adventure without requiring any previous experience, making it ideal for beginners, families, and children.

The approach to the canyon follows a beautiful trail alongside the river, beneath the shade of trees and through rich vegetation. The path then climbs gently uphill, offering wonderful views and a first introduction to the natural environment of the area.

The meeting point is the parking area in Koropi village, located along the main road. From there, we follow a paved rural road and, after approximately 2 kilometers and only 5 minutes of driving, we reach the starting point of the activity. Transportation with the company’s 9-seat van is also available.

At the starting point, each participant receives a personal backpack containing the necessary equipment. We then begin a pleasant 30-minute hike through the forest until we reach the entrance of the canyon. There, the group prepares for the activity, puts on the equipment, and receives a safety briefing and basic instruction on the techniques that will be used during the adventure.

From that point on, an exciting journey begins through water, rocks, small pools, and waterfalls in an environment that combines safety, fun, and spectacular scenery. The canyon is particularly suitable for younger participants and offers an unforgettable experience for anyone wishing to discover canyoning through an enjoyable and accessible route.

The activity concludes with a short 200-meter walk through the river until we reach the vehicles. Along the exit route, there are beautiful spots ideal for resting, taking a break, or enjoying a picnic, allowing you to spend a little more time appreciating the peace and beauty of the surroundings.

Details

Total Activity Duration: 3 hours
Driving Time: 5 min
Training & Preparation: 30 min
Hike Before the Canyon: 30 min
Main Activity Duration: 1.5 hours
Hike After the Canyon: 15 min

Minimum Participants: 5
Maximum Participants: 12

Included

  • Certified canyoning guides
  • Personal equipment:
    • Neoprene wetsuit
    • Helmet
    • Harness
    • Technical canyoning backpack
  • Photos and videos of the activity

What to Bring

  • Swimsuit (already worn)
  • Shorts or leggings for the hike
  • An extra T-shirt
  • Dry clothes for after the activity
  • Beach towel
  • Hair ties (if necessary)
  • Comfortable clothing
  • Personal water bottle
  • Contact lenses or glasses secured with a retainer strap
  • An extra pair of athletic or hiking shoes and socks to wear during the activity (they will get wet)

Footwear Requirements

Sandals, water shoes, and open footwear are not permitted during the activity. Participants must wear proper athletic or hiking shoes.

Requirements

  • Minimum age: 6 years old
  • Good physical and mental condition
  • Normal body weight
  • Comfortable with swimming and heights
  • No alcohol or substance use prior to the activity
  • Minors must be accompanied by a parent or legal guardian
